Perimenopause Panel Testing is a set of tests that assess hormone levels in women who are in the transitional phase leading up to menopause, known as perimenopause. Perimenopause typically occurs in women in their late 30s to early 50s and is characterized by hormonal fluctuations and irregular menstrual cycles.
Women in Butner, North Carolina, who are experiencing symptoms such as irregular periods, mood changes, hot flashes, and night sweats and are in their late 30s to early 50s should consider Perimenopause Panel Testing. The tests help identify hormonal changes associated with perimenopause.
